This study uncovers that quercetin naturally targets mitochondria. By coordinating quercetin with Fe3+, we engineer an ultrasmall cascade nanozyme (MCN) with superoxide dismutase‐catalase activities. MCN crosses the damaged blood–brain barrier, scavenges mitochondrial ROS, prevents mitochondrial DNA leakage, and blocks the cGAS‐STING pathway, thereby ...

Four decades of retinal vessel segmentation research (1982–2025) are synthesized, spanning classical image processing, machine learning, and deep learning paradigms. A meta‐analysis of 428 studies establishes a unified taxonomy and highlights performance trends, generalization capabilities, and clinical relevance.

Pathophysiology of cerebral small vessels in vascular cognitive impairment
Cerebral small-vessel alterations play a central role in determining lesions of subcortical structures and eventually may lead to cognitive impairment. Small-vessel diseases are classified according to the pathological viewpoint.

Multimorbidity and Associations with Cognition and Alzheimer's Disease Biomarkers
Objective Multimorbidity, the coexistence of 2 or more chronic conditions, has been linked to cognitive aging and Alzheimer's disease (AD) and AD‐related dementias, yet the mechanisms remain unclear. We aimed to examine the associations of multimorbidity with cognition and biomarkers across multiple mechanistic pathways.
